Different Types of Welding Procedures



Various methods are employed in welding procedures to join products with each other efficiently and securely. One typical welding method is Shielded Steel Arc Welding (SMAW), also understood as stick welding. This process makes use of a flux-coated consumable electrode to create the weld. SMAW is versatile and can be made use of in different placements, making it prominent in building and construction and repair.


An additional commonly used strategy is Gas Metal Arc Welding (GMAW), or MIG welding. In this process, a cable electrode is fed with a welding weapon, which additionally releases a shielding gas to secure the weld from pollutants airborne. GMAW is understood for its rate and convenience of usage, making it appropriate for manufacturing and automobile markets.




Furthermore, Gas Tungsten Arc Welding (GTAW), or TIG welding, is favored for its accuracy and tidy welds. Benefits of MIG Welding



MIG welding, also known as Gas Metal Arc Welding (GMAW), provides distinct advantages over other welding processes, making it a preferred choice in manufacturing and auto sectors. Additionally, MIG welding is understood for its high welding rates, resulting in enhanced productivity.


Furthermore, MIG welding generates clean welds with minimal spatter, decreasing the requirement for extensive post-weld cleanup. The use of a protecting gas in MIG welding secures the weld swimming pool from contaminants in the environment, leading to top notch, strong welds.


Benefits of TIG Welding



Tungsten Inert Gas (TIG) welding, likewise called Gas Tungsten Arc Welding (GTAW), sticks out in the welding market for its exact control and premium welds. Among the main benefits of TIG welding is its ability to generate tidy and cosmetically pleasing welds without the demand for filler product. This causes welds that require marginal post-weld cleaning and sprucing up, making TIG welding perfect for applications where appearance is essential.


Moreover, TIG welding is well-suited for welding slim products because of its reduced warm input and exact control over the welding arc. This makes it a preferred selection for sectors such as aerospace, auto, and electronic devices, where welding thin sections without distortion is vital.

In addition, TIG welding supplies excellent weld top quality and control, making it check my blog suitable for welding exotic steels like stainless steel, light weight aluminum, and titanium. The process enables welding in different placements, supplying versatility in various welding scenarios. Generally, the benefits of TIG welding make it a top choice for applications that demand high accuracy and premium welds.


Checking Out Arc Welding Methods





When delving into the world of welding techniques, one runs into a varied range of arc welding techniques that play a critical role in numerous commercial applications. Arc welding is a commonly used welding procedure that entails developing an electric arc between an electrode and the base material to thaw and sign up with metals. Welding Inspection Service. One of the most typical arc welding techniques is Shielded Steel Arc Welding (SMAW), additionally called stick welding, which is preferred for its flexibility and simplicity. SMAW is appropriate for welding thick products and can be made use of both inside your home and outdoors, making it a prominent option in building and pipe welding.


An additional common arc welding method is Gas Metal Arc Welding (GMAW), frequently referred to as MIG (Metal Inert Gas) welding. In general, arc welding techniques offer a range of choices to cater to diverse welding requires across different industries.
